In the De Soto area, professional installation typically ranges from $3 to $12 per square foot, heavily influenced by material choice and subfloor preparation. Labor for basic carpet or vinyl plank is on the lower end, while hardwood or intricate tile work is higher. Key local factors include the age of your home (older homes may need more subfloor leveling), material transportation costs to our rural area, and Illinois' 6.25% sales tax on both materials and labor.
De Soto's humid summers and cold, dry winters significantly impact flooring. We recommend scheduling installations during spring or fall's milder temperatures to allow for proper material acclimation in your home's climate. For material choice, consider engineered hardwood or luxury vinyl plank (LVP) over solid hardwood, as they are more dimensionally stable against our region's humidity swings, preventing excessive expansion and contraction.

Due to the clay-heavy soil and potential for moisture vapor emission in our area, below-grade installations require careful material selection. We strongly recommend moisture-resistant options like ceramic/porcelain tile, luxury vinyl plank (LVP), or epoxy coatings. It is critical to first conduct a moisture test on your concrete slab. We avoid installing traditional solid hardwood or laminate in basements here, as they are highly susceptible to damage from the ambient moisture.
